Building Your Team

Want to enjoy business freedom, the choice to work every hour your business operates or not?

Turning staff into a team is the number one priority that will give you that outcome.

If you have information in your head that your staff don’t how does that benefit your business?

If you know how to solve problems your staff don’t or can’t, how does that benefit your business?

Sure, you might say, “what happens if I train my staff to be as knowledgeable as me and that leave?”

My answer: “what happens if you don’t train your staff, and they stay… for years!”

Train them or don’t train them, its not the real reason why they leave.

People get bored working in the same job doing the same work year after year. People need to grow, to learn, to develop themselves, to take on new challenges. They want to feel valued. Not kept ignorant. If you can’t trust or rely on your staff, maybe you need better staff!

If you can trust them and rely on them, why don’t you?

If you want to have a business where it can work without you being there, your staff have to know how to solve problems as well as you do. That means you need to start training them now, today, not the day before decide not to turn up for work anymore.

Make it your priority if Business Freedom is what you want. Don’t say you’re too busy to train them either, you can’t afford the time not to train them.

Guess what your lack of training with staff can be the cause of a self fulfilling prophecy. You don’t want to train them in what you know, in case they leave. Staff commonly leave because they get sick of working for a boss who won’t empower them, train them, rely  on them or give them responsibility to learn without being jumped on for any little mistake.

By not training staff, you are in part causing them to want to leave so they can learn and grow as a person who accepts more challenges and responsibilities.

If you can see this as a powerful insight, you’re ready for team building and greater rewards from business ownership.

Part of team building is developing your people skills.

People skills are wonderful and profitable to have. Experience has shown people and leadership skills are the last subjects business owners study and learn. Yet all businesses are about people. People as customers, as suppliers and as employees, not to mention business owners. The more you learn about people (or any other subject) the better you get at working with them.
